混合加密方法、混合解密方法、系统、设备及存储介质

基本信息

申请号 CN202110406753.2 申请日 -
公开(公告)号 CN112989391A 公开(公告)日 2021-06-18
申请公布号 CN112989391A 申请公布日 2021-06-18
分类号 G06F21/60;G06F7/58 分类 计算;推算;计数;
发明人 梁增健;陈胜俭;陈佳伟 申请(专利权)人 广州蚁比特区块链科技有限公司
代理机构 北京集佳知识产权代理有限公司 代理人 牛亭亭
地址 510525 广东省广州市黄埔区联和街广汕三路31号402房
法律状态 -

摘要

摘要 本发明公开了一种混合加密方法、混合解密方法、系统、设备及存储介质,其中加密方法包括:通过随机数发生器生成一个随机数,并采用RandomAlg算法将随机数加密成第一会话密钥;采用国密SM2算法和接收者的公钥对第一会话密钥进行加密,生成第二会话密钥;采用国密SM2算法和接收者的公钥对第二会话密钥进行加密,生成会话密钥密文;采用国密SM4算法和第一会话密钥将会话消息加密成第一加密信息;采用RandomAlg算法和第二会话密钥将第一加密信息加密成会话消息密文。本发明通过优化国密混合加密的处理流程,巧妙地进行“双密钥”设计,并增加随机化处理,使得大大加强了混合加密被破解的难度,可减少混合加密被成功攻击的可能,提高了信息传输的安全性。